So here's my honest take on Liftoff - Ranked Gym Workouts. I've tested a bunch of fitness apps and this one's pretty solid. The community features are the real highlight - it's actually fun to connect with friends, share workouts, and compete in challenges. Keeps me way more accountable than just using a generic workout tracker. The only downside is that the free version has a lot of ads, but paying to remove them is worth it in my opinion. Overall, Liftoff is a great way to level up your fitness journey.

Been using Liftoff – Ranked Gym Workouts for a couple months now. It’s basically a fitness app that lets you connect with a community of gym-goers and compete in challenges. Pretty solid if you’re into staying motivated and tracking your progress.

Here’s what you do: you can join groups, follow friends, and compete in leaderboard challenges. There’s also a bunch of workout programs you can follow – took me a while to figure that part out but it’s actually pretty useful. And you can share your progress, get tips from others, and celebrate when you hit your goals.

Look, if you’re into fitness apps and want a little friendly competition, you’ll probably like this. It’s not perfect – the ads can be annoying if you don’t pay – but overall it does the job. Worth checking out if you want to stay on top of your gym game.
